Semgrep finds bugs in code. Warestack governs how code ships.

If your challenge is static analysis coverage, Semgrep is excellent. If your challenge is governing agent-authored PRs, enforcing instruction files, and tracking delivery health across teams — Warestack is purpose-built for that.
